Understanding the M4 Threaded Rod Applications and Benefits


The M4 threaded rod is a versatile and widely used component in various engineering and construction applications. Characterized by its metric dimensions, the M4 threaded rod has a diameter of 4 millimeters and is typically made from materials such as stainless steel, carbon steel, or even plastic composites. This article delves into the features, applications, and benefits of using M4 threaded rods in various projects.


What is an M4 Threaded Rod?


A threaded rod can be defined as a long, slender piece of metal with continuous threading along its length. The ‘M’ indicates that it is a metric screw thread, complying with ISO standards. The M4 thread specification means that it possesses a 4 mm major diameter and is often available in varying lengths. Both ends of the rod can be threaded, allowing for connections on both sides.


The metric system is utilized globally, making M4 threaded rods a preferred choice in many international applications. Their precise sizing enables easy compatibility with standard nuts and washers, which is essential for creating strong and secure connections.


Applications of M4 Threaded Rods


M4 threaded rods find their application across various industries, including automotive, aerospace, electronics, and construction. Here are some common uses

1. Fastening and Support The M4 threaded rod is often used in fastening components together. In construction, it can support ceilings, walls, or even heavy machinery. Its high tensile strength ensures that it can withstand significant loads without bending or breaking.


2. Electrical and Electronic Devices In electronics, M4 rods are frequently employed to secure circuit boards and components within enclosures. This ensures the stability and safety of sensitive electronic equipment.


3. Furniture Assembly In the manufacturing of furniture, M4 threaded rods can be utilized for assembling sturdy structures that require a reliable fastening system. They help in creating adjustable components, allowing for custom furniture designs.


4. DIY Projects For hobbyists and DIY enthusiasts, M4 threaded rods are a staple in creating custom projects, from model building to home improvement tasks. They are easy to work with and allow for a variety of configurations depending on the project's requirements.


Benefits of M4 Threaded Rods


The M4 threaded rod offers numerous advantages that make it an attractive choice for many applications. - Durability Made from robust materials, these threaded rods exhibit excellent resistance to corrosion and wear, contributing to the longevity of installations. - Versatility Their adaptability allows for a wide range of uses, making them suitable for both industrial and everyday applications. - Ease of Installation M4 threaded rods are relatively straightforward to install. They can be cut to desired lengths and utilized with standard nuts and washers, simplifying the assembly process.


In conclusion, the M4 threaded rod is an essential component in various sectors due to its durability, versatility, and ease of use. Whether in industrial applications or everyday projects, understanding the benefits and applications of M4 threaded rods can significantly enhance the efficiency of your work.
